Digitalk Developers
  1. Ticket ↔ Empresa
Raiz
  • Raiz
  • CRM
    • CRM — Overview
    • Genérico (data)
      • CRM - Genérico
      • Listar/filtrar registros (qualquer tabela do CRM)
      • Criar/atualizar registros (qualquer tabela do CRM)
      • Hard-delete (não permitido para tabelas company)
    • Empresas Relacionadas
      • CRM - Empresas relacionadas
      • Tipos de relacionamento disponíveis
      • Listar relacionamentos de uma empresa (ambas as direções)
      • Criar relacionamento entre duas empresas
      • Alterar o tipo do relacionamento
      • Inativar relacionamento (reversível)
      • Excluir relacionamento (hard-delete)
    • Ticket ↔ Empresa
      • CRM - Ticket <-> Empresa
      • Empresas elegíveis para o ticket
        GET
      • Vincular / trocar a empresa do ticket
        PUT
    • Templates
      • CRM - Templates
      • Listar templates do tenant (apenas IDs, sem fields)
      • Detalhe completo do template (com fields)
      • Pesquisa formatada por scope (CRMSearchResult)
  • Workflow
    • Workflow - Overview
    • Tickets
      • Workflow - Tickets
      • Detalhe completo do ticket (mensagens, SLA, fases, customer, empresa, business)
      • Criar ticket (básico, com integração CRM opcional)
      • Criar ticket com auto-vínculo / criação de customer via contato
      • Movimentar ticket entre fases (ou finalizar)
      • Atualizar dados do ticket (nome, descrição)
      • Vincular cliente CRM a um ticket existente
      • Adicionar nota ou mensagem ao ticket
    • Workspaces & Workflows
      • Workflow - Workspaces & Workflows
      • Listar workspaces e workflows acessíveis ao usuário
      • Listar fases de um workflow
      • Listar tickets de uma ou mais fases (paginado)
  1. Ticket ↔ Empresa

CRM - Ticket <-> Empresa

Vínculo entre tickets e empresas (B2B2C). Cada ticket pode ter no máximo
1 empresa ativa, mas o histórico é preservado: trocar inativa o vínculo
anterior em vez de apagar.
Pré-requisito do vínculo: o ticket precisa ter cliente
(ticket.customer.id_crm). Sem cliente, o PUT /:id/empresa retorna 400.
Empresas elegíveis (no GET /:id/empresas) = empresa direta do cliente
(cliente.id_empresa) ∪ empresas relacionadas a ela com ativo=true.
Inativas / soft-deletadas são excluídas automaticamente.
Pra ver o detalhe completo do ticket (mensagens, SLA, fases,
customer + empresa + business), use GET /api/v2/ticket/info/{id}
na pasta Workflow → Tickets.
Modificado em 2026-05-28 19:59:14
Página anterior
Excluir relacionamento (hard-delete)
Próxima página
Empresas elegíveis para o ticket
Built with